Queen Elizabeth II celebrates a landmark birthday, and despite a life lived in the public eye there are still a few things you might not know about Britain’s longest-reigning monarch.

Here are some cool facts courtesy of Time,

-She created a new dog breed the “dorgi” when Princess Margaret’s dachshund Pipkin mated with one of her corgis, according to the British Royal Family’s website: “There have been 8 dorgis Tinker, Pickles, Chipper, Piper, Harris, Brandy, Cider and Berry.”

-Some of the most unusual gifts she has received during her reign include: two live tortoises and a 7-year-old bull elephant named “Jumbo.”

-In 1982, an intruder scaled Buckingham Palace and entered her bedroom. They had a 10-minute conversation before she called up security. Initially charged with burglary for drinking a bottle of Prince Charles’s wine, he was acquitted by a London jury.

-A “gin and Dubonnet” has been her cocktail of choice, former personal chefs to the Queen told The Telegraph

-She loves watching Downton Abbey and revels in spotting historical errors on the show on occasion, biographer Brian Hoey, who wrote At Home With The Queen, told People.

-There is a practical reason for her monochromatic outfits. “You have to be able to see that figure in a lemon coat and hat from far away,” Hugo Vickers, author of Elizabeth, The Queen Mother, told the New York Times.

-Photography is one of her hobbies.

-She has about 200 racing pigeons.

-A 116-year-old Canadian man was the oldest person she has ever written a letter to, and that was in December 1984.
